Technology doesn't hate you. It treats everyone the same. You don't have to be "tech savvy" to launch a podcast. Persistence, patience and a little resourcefulness will do the trick. It has never been easier to navigate audio editing software and use a podcast hosting website. Today's digital podcasting infrastructure is built for folks without tech savvy, and it's widely available for free. Podcasting fanatic and author, Casey Callanan, shares his inspiring transition from Luddite to technology super fan while mapping out a blueprint to launch a great podcast in the simplest way possible.



About the Author

Casey Callanan

Casey Callanan, MBA, is the owner of Clear Contender Media. A company he started to reach a life goal of helping the world communicate better. As a lifelong writer and boxing enthusiast, he believes the same principles that make a great prizefighter (perseverance, resilience, and the will to be great) translate perfectly to communications. As a successful podcast host with a background in journalism, communications, and digital marketing, he's in the business of helping people communicate better one story at a time. He's a graduate of West Virginia University's College of Media and holds a Master of Business Administration (MBA) from Louisiana State University Shreveport's College of Business, Education and Human Development. He has written for several publications around the United States, including the (Chicago) Daily Herald, Texarkana (Texas) Gazette, (Morgantown) Dominion Post and Naperville Sun.
